What Do Physical Therapists Do?<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"WillowPhysical therapists work in diverse locations, such as Willow Street PA private practices, hospitals, rehabilitation centers, nursing homes and sports facilities. What the facilities all have in common is that they are equipped for the diagnosis and rehabilitation treatment of patients. As earlier touched on, physical therapists help people that are experiencing a lack of mobility and in many cases pain due to illness or injury. After patient diagnosis, they create a course of treatment to deal with the mobility problems and lessen or eliminate any pain. They also strive to prevent any advancement of the disability.
